Process Engineer

YINLUN TDI LLCMorton, IL

About The Position

Responsible for line balancing and material flow planning for new projects with the purpose of increasing productivity, eliminating wastefulness, reducing costs, and ensuring quality standards are maintained. This position will monitor current operations and determine more efficient production processes; design systems that maximize productivity, reduce wastefulness and production issues, are cost-efficient and ensure high product quality.
